WebJun 4, 2024 · It's your favorite Pillsbury crescent dog, but mini! Mini crescent dogs (also known as "pigs-in-a-blanket") are the go-to party snack. You only need a couple ingredients to make them,... WebHeat oven to 375°F Unroll both cans of the dough; separate into 16 triangles. Cut each triangle lengthwise into 3 narrow triangles. Place sausage on shortest side of each triangle. Roll up each, starting at shortest side of triangle and rolling to opposite point; place point side down on 2 ungreased cookie sheets. melody crystal healing workshop

WebSep 23, 2024 · Cut a lengthwise slit in each hot dog; fill with a strip of cheese and about 1/2 teaspoon bacon. Separate crescent dough into 8 triangles. Place a hot dog on the wide end of each triangle; roll toward the point. Place cheese side up on an ungreased baking sheet. Bake at 375° until golden brown, 12 minutes or until golden brown. melody currey
